The artist Samir Sabry was born on December 27, 1936, and he is a comprehensive Egyptian artist, as he is an actor, singer and media person.

He was born in the city of Alexandria, and his family was interested in artistic culture, such as cinema, theater and music, so his family formed his artistic beginnings when he was young.
